A new sneak peek for the next episode, 'Hearing,' of The Good Wife shows Alicia (Julianna Margulies) and Jason (Jeffrey Dean Morgan) finally getting it on.

In the clip, which was revealed by Entertainment Weekly, the couple are seen sneaking some private time together on a Sunday in Alicia's apartment. They look cute and childish and in love, and intend on spending all day in bed but the knocks on the door simply won't stop. Alicia's family is ever as intrusive, her mother, Veronica (Stockard Channing), and her brother, Owen (Dallas Roberts) show up and are very curious, and a situation of hilarity ensues. Alicia's mother announces to her brother that she has taken a lover. Jason looks very amused through all of this.

The synopsis for the episode, 'Hearing,' of Season 7 of The Good Wife reveals that the couple will actually be working things out. It reveals that Alicia and Jason will actually try to spend a "quiet weekend" together, even though it won't be as peaceful owing to family intrusions. Additionally, Alicia will also be all wound up in the FBI investigation against Peter (Chris Noth) as a grand jury is being set up to try him.

Here's the official synopsis:

"As the grand jury against Peter is assembled, with Assistant U.S. Attorney Connor Fox leading the proceedings, Alicia, Eli and Peter's lawyer, Mike Tascioni, attempt to discover what charges are being leveled against him. Meanwhile, Alicia and Jason try to spend a quiet weekend together but are interrupted by her meddling family."

The episode is set to air on March 6 on CBS.
